Output 9b87f09ca1fe86460c338dc17caf148723460076fe012e3295b6c7aa2de7da99:13

value
533379668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c10659291ad37a9b991aa533a044bed588e15f0b OP_EQUAL
address
3KHdwerbrHeksvxrkD6bShT6qkQMPcJ87A
transaction
9b87f09ca1fe86460c338dc17caf148723460076fe012e3295b6c7aa2de7da99
spent
true